Freshman Nate Fagan delivered Thursday in the game’s biggest moment, driving a two-out single to center field in the bottom of the seventh inning to give Polk County a thrilling 7-6 victory over East Henderson in non-conference baseball action.
The game-winning hit capped a tense final sequence that began with Alex Perry’s single to center field. After Mark Jarrett moved Perry to second with a sacrifice bunt, Aaden Denton reached base when East Henderson’s throw pulled the first baseman off the bag.
The Eagles then intentionally walked Gunnar Alm to load the bases, setting the stage for Fagan’s heroics as his line drive to center field allowed Perry to race home with the decisive run.
Alm dominated at the plate for Polk County (4-2), producing a perfect 4-for-4 performance that included two solo home runs. The junior blasted a leadoff homer to right field in the first inning and added another shot to center in the third. Alm also manufactured a run in the pivotal fifth inning, singling before stealing both second and third base, then scoring on Fagan’s single.
East Henderson (0-7) built a 4-1 advantage with a four-run outburst in the second inning, but the Wolverines surged ahead with four runs in the fifth. Jarrett delivered the inning’s crucial blow, drilling a two-out triple to center field that plated two runs and gave Polk County a 6-5 lead.
Fagan pulled double duty for the Wolverines, working five innings on the mound while allowing seven hits and striking out four. Denton earned the win with two innings of relief, surrendering just one hit and one run.
Perry added two hits and scored twice while Noah Harden, Mason Beiler, Avrey Hensley, Jarrett, Denton and Zalen McCraw each had one hit for Polk County, which was set to return to action Friday, hosting R-S Central in a Mountain Foothills 7 Conference matchup.
